Wine Varietals That Reflect the Region

One of the unique aspects of Winery Clarksburg is its focus on varietals that thrive in the local climate. The winery specializes in grapes such as Chenin Blanc, Cabernet Sauvignon, and Zinfandel, each of which reflects the character of the Clarksburg terroir.
